GALLBLADDER REMOVAL STILL RUQ PAIN

GALLBLADDER REMOVAL STILL RUQ PAIN

PLEASE HELP!!! I HAD MY GALLBLADDER REMOVED FEB. 2000 LAP. BIOPSY OF GALLBLADDER SHOWED PAST STONES NONE PRESENT AND ALSO VERY LARGE. ALSO, THE BILE DUCT IS EXTREMELY DILATED...THE SIZE OF 90 YR OLDS. HAD A MRCP,CAT SCAN OF ABD AND PELVIS, AND ERCP ARE NEGATIVE EXCEPT FOR ENLARGED BILE DUCT. ON A PRIOR ULTRASONIC ENDOSCOPY FOUND STONES THAT HE NOW BELIEVES ARE MY CLIPS FROM THE GALLBLADDER SURG. AFTER ERCP. BILE FLOWING O.K. BUT I CONTINUE TO HAVE SEVERE BILE DUCT SPASMS AFTER EATING USUALLY WITHIN TEN MINUTES AND PAIN THAT RADIATES UP RT.SIDE OF BACK. I HAVE TRIED 4 ANTI-SPASMS WHICH ONLY NELEV HAS WORKED SOME. MY GASTRO DOC NOW THINKS I HAVE IBS..NO WAY I HAVE NO LOWER ABD PAIN.... I AM SO TIRED OF THESE GAMES. NO ONE CAN EXPLAINED WHY THE BILE DUCT IS SO ENLARGED..PANCREAS PROBLEM. ALSO, SOME LIVER ENZYMES ARE ELEVATED. THANKS..I WOULD APPRECIATED ANY HELP.

Ask to be tested for Chronic pancreatitis. Thats when they do an ERCP with manometry. I hear not many Drs preform it. Good luck

I agree with Lor.  Ask your Gastro doctor's opinion of having and ERCP done.  Also ask him/her about the possibility of doing a sphincterotomy at the same time.  That's where they go in a cut what they call the "nipple valve".  I'm having and ERCP with sphincterotomy done on the 14th. I have done alot of research on the internet and all the research tells me to make sure my doctor is "skilled" in this procedure.  The doctor I have selected has done over a 1,000 of these procedures with extremely good results.  I'll keep you posted.  If you have any additional questions I might be able to answer, please feel free to email me:  ***@****.  Take care and best of luck!
